Heim >Web-Frontend >CSS-Tutorial >Ist Clearfix veraltet? Überlauf: Versteckt als überlegene Alternative?

Ist Clearfix veraltet? Überlauf: Versteckt als überlegene Alternative?

Barbara Streisand
Barbara StreisandOriginal
2024-12-03 00:41:10661Durchsuche

Is Clearfix Obsolete?  Overflow: Hidden as a Superior Alternative?

Ist Clearfix veraltet: Überlauf: Als Alternative versteckt

Traditionell hatten Container mit schwebenden untergeordneten Elementen Schwierigkeiten, ihre Höhe zu vergrößern, um sie unterzubringen. Clearfix ist eine beliebte Lösung zur Lösung dieses Problems durch das Hinzufügen von CSS-Regeln. Overflow: Hidden hat sich jedoch als einfachere und gleichermaßen wirksame Alternative herausgestellt.

Browserkompatibilität

Wie aus verschiedenen Quellen hervorgeht, sind Overflow: Hidden und Clearfix kreuzkompatibel mit modernen Browsern. Dies wirft die Frage auf, ob Clearfix veraltet ist.

Ausnahmen

Überlauf: versteckt funktioniert zwar in den meisten Fällen, es gibt jedoch weiterhin Ausnahmen. Ein Beispiel wäre, wenn Sie überlaufenden Inhalt horizontal, aber nicht vertikal eindämmen möchten. In diesem Szenario wird das Problem weder durch „overflow:hidden“ noch durch „clearfix“ gelöst.

Andere Alternativen

Zusätzlich zu „clearfix“ gibt es noch andere Methoden zum Löschen von Floats. Wenn Sie beispielsweise eine explizite Höhe für den übergeordneten Container festlegen, kann dies dazu führen, dass dieser erweitert wird. Klar: Beide können auch als weitere Alternative verwendet werden.

Fazit

Obwohl Overflow: Hidden im Allgemeinen eine zuverlässige Lösung zum Löschen von Floats ist, gibt es bestimmte Szenarien, in denen alternative Methoden verwendet werden , wie etwa clearfix oder display: inline-block, sind erforderlich. Daher ist Clearfix nicht völlig veraltet, sondern vielmehr eine spezialisierte Lösung für bestimmte Grenzfälle.

Das obige ist der detaillierte Inhalt vonIst Clearfix veraltet? Überlauf: Versteckt als überlegene Alternative?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n